Essential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
-
Pancake Mix: Choose your favorite brand for quick preparation; homemade mixes work well too if you’re feeling adventurous.
-
Breakfast Sausage: Use links or patties based on your preference; just ensure they’re fully cooked before adding.
-
Eggs: Large eggs provide the best binding agent and richness, making the dish even fluffier.
-
Milk: Whole milk adds creaminess; feel free to substitute with almond or oat milk for a dairy-free option.
-
Syrup: Maple syrup takes this casserole over the top, but feel free to experiment with flavored syrups too.
-
Butter: A must for greasing your baking dish; it prevents sticking and adds a lovely flavor.

Let’s Make it Together
Preheat Your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 375°F (190°C). This ensures an even bake so your casserole rises beautifully.
Prepare Your Dish: Grease a large baking dish with butter or cooking spray. This step prevents sticking and makes serving much easier.
Cook the Sausage: In a skillet over medium heat, cook the sausage until browned and cooked through. The sizzling sound will give you an idea of when they’re ready!
Mix Pancake Batter: In a bowl, combine pancake mix, milk, and eggs until smooth. Don’t over-mix; lumps are okay! They’ll create lovely pockets of fluffiness.
Add Sausage to Casserole Dish: Spread the cooked sausage evenly across the bottom of your greased baking dish. This ensures every bite has that tasty sausage kick!
Pour Batter Over Sausage: Gently pour the pancake batter over the sausage layer. Use a spatula to help distribute it evenly without disturbing the sausage too much.
Bake Until Golden Brown: Place in preheated oven and bake for 25-30 minutes until puffed up and golden brown on top. The aroma will be heavenly as it bakes!

Storing & Reheating
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at slices in the microwave or oven until warmed through.
Chef's Helpful Tips
- For optimal results, use fresh ingredients; frozen sausages may not cook evenly
- Ensure even distribution of batter and sausage to avoid sogginess
- Allow casserole to rest before slicing to maintain its structure

FAQ
Can I make Fluffy Pancake Sausage Casserole ahead of time?
Yes, prepare it the night before and refrigerate, then bake in the morning.
What type of sausage works best for this recipe?
Any breakfast sausage will do, but spicy varieties add great flavor.
How do I ensure my casserole stays fluffy?
Mix ingredients gently and avoid overmixing to keep that light texture!

Fluffy Pancake Sausage Casserole
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: 8 servings 1x

Ingredients
- 2 cups pancake mix
- 1 cup milk (whole or dairy-free)
- 4 large eggs
- 1 pound breakfast sausage (cooked and crumbled)
- 1/4 cup maple syrup
- 2 tablespoons butter (for greasing)
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
- Grease a large baking dish with butter.
- Cook the sausage in a skillet over medium heat until browned.
- In a bowl, mix pancake mix, milk, and eggs until just combined; lumps are okay.
- Spread cooked sausage evenly in the greased dish.
- Pour the pancake batter over the sausage.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own and puffed.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Category: Breakfast
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
Nutrition
- Serving Size: 1 slice (116g)
- Calories: 290
- Sugar: 6g
- Sodium: 650mg
- Fat: 15g
- Saturated Fat: 6g
- Unsaturated Fat: 8g
- Trans Fat: 0g
- Carbohydrates: 29g
- Fiber: 1g
- Protein: 10g
- Cholesterol: 140mg
